Output edd8fa1128dd82e88ec1c94da60e62e77f05630878812820596536935f38720b:0

value
539016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39a7bfe8c16d5b17351d3e925d43292e4807803e OP_EQUAL
address
36wsPvmJKMYz9Wj2nqhxEjFQDZMrPzjnWW
transaction
edd8fa1128dd82e88ec1c94da60e62e77f05630878812820596536935f38720b
spent
true